Mobil 1 (ExxonMobil / Mann+Hummel) M1-210A and WIX WL10255 specifications
How matching is scored| Specification | Mobil 1 (ExxonMobil / Mann+Hummel) M1-210A | WIX WL10255 |
|---|---|---|
| Thread size | M22x1.5 | M22x1.5 |
| Gasket OD | 71 mm | 69.62 mm |
| Gasket ID | 62 mm | 62.43 mm |
| Can OD | 95.76 mm | 74.19 mm |
| Height | 123.7 mm | 113.6 mm |
| Internal bypass valve | Yes | Yes |
| Bypass PSID | 8 - 16 | 14 |
| Anti-drainback valve | Yes | Yes |
What matters in this specific comparison
Thread size matches: both are M22x1.5.
Gasket OD differs by 1.4 mm (Mobil 1 (ExxonMobil / Mann+Hummel) M1-210A: 71 mm, WIX WL10255: 69.62 mm).
Gasket ID differs by 0.4 mm (Mobil 1 (ExxonMobil / Mann+Hummel) M1-210A: 62 mm, WIX WL10255: 62.43 mm).
Mobil 1 (ExxonMobil / Mann+Hummel) M1-210A is 10.1 mm taller (Mobil 1 (ExxonMobil / Mann+Hummel) M1-210A: 123.7 mm, WIX WL10255: 113.6 mm) -- check clearance before substituting.
Can OD differs by 21.6 mm (Mobil 1 (ExxonMobil / Mann+Hummel) M1-210A: 95.76 mm, WIX WL10255: 74.19 mm).
Both open their bypass valve in a comparable range: Mobil 1 (ExxonMobil / Mann+Hummel) M1-210A at 8-16 psi, WIX WL10255 at 14-14 psi.
